**Break-glass: Owlbright crash-report pipeline**

Hey release managers — if crash reports from the Owlbright mobile app stop flowing mid-release, first check the ingest dashboard; nine times out of ten it's a symbol-upload backlog and it clears itself. If reports are genuinely stuck past 15 minutes, you're cleared to use break-glass access to restart the ingest workers yourself rather than waiting for on-call. Log it in the release channel afterward. The break-glass passphrase is below.

recovery phrase for yadug-yawif: quenix-druix

### Step 4: Import the legacy catalogue

New folks: this step moves the old Brindlemoor library catalogue into the Shelfwright schema. Run the importer from the tools directory with the --dry-run flag first and confirm it reports roughly 210,000 records; anything far off means the MARC mapping file is stale. Duplicates are merged on accession number, so don't panic about the warning count. Budget about forty minutes for the real run. The importer reads its target from the connection string below.

database URL for hawip-kagap: redis://rusok_svc:bMCaqek7MRWIOJ@db-8501.zarqeltech.corp:5432/sileth

### Migration Step 4 — Orphan Sweeper Cutover

Switch Gleanbot from legacy tag-scan mode to manifest-diff mode. Legacy mode misses resources created by the Thornfield provisioner after last quarter's split. Run one dry sweep, confirm the candidate list is under 200 items, then enable deletion. Grace period stays at 72 hours during migration week; do not shorten it. Deletion events go to the audit stream as before. For the sync: migration-mode settings to apply on each sweeper node are these.

service settings:
ralael:
  pin: 7453
  tenant: zorath
  seal: seal_087806e4
  metrics_host: metrics.ralael.paliqworks.example
  standby_team: fraath
  escalation: praok-istiel
  nonce: 10e083

**Q: Why do exported reports show different timestamps than the dashboard?**

Exports from Quillgate render all timestamps in UTC regardless of the viewer's locale. The dashboard converts to the workspace timezone client-side. Do not "fix" this in review — downstream ingestion at the Farrow pipeline expects UTC. If a customer insists on local time, set `tz_override` in the export profile. Changing that flag requires unlocking the export signing vault. The passphrase for the vault is below.

strongbox words: oliael-gilax-lamael